Abstract

A reel based closure device includes a housing component, a spool that is rotatably positioned within an interior region of the housing component, and a tightening component that is coupled with the housing component. The tightening component is operably coupled with the spool so that an operation of the tightening component causes the spool to rotate within the interior region of the housing component to wind a tension member about the spool. The housing component is configured so that the tension member is routed axially below the housing component's interior region and to one or more guides that are positioned along a lace path of an article, such as a shoe.

Claims (28)

1. A reel based closure device comprising:

a housing component that includes:

a bottom member having a channel that is defined in a bottom surface of the bottom member; and

a cylindrical wall that extends upward from the bottom member to define an interior region of the housing component;

a spool that is rotatably positioned within the interior region of the housing component, the spool being configured so that a tension member is windable about the spool; and

a tightening component rotatably coupled with the housing component and operably coupled with the spool such that an operation of the tightening component causes the spool to rotate within the interior region of the housing component to wind the tension member about the spool;

wherein the channel of the bottom member is configured so that the tension member is routed from the housing component and through the channel so that tension member crosses itself within the channel; and

wherein the channel is configured so that at the crossing of the tension member, the tension member is compressed between a surface of the channel and a material of an article that the reel based closure is coupled with.

2. The reel based closure device of claim 1 , further comprising a base component that is releasably coupleable with the bottom member of the housing component to attach the reel based closure device with an article.

3. The reel based closure device of claim 2 , wherein the base component includes an aperture that is aligned with the channel of the bottom member when the housing component is coupled with the base component, wherein the aperture enables the tension member to be routed from the housing component to the channel of the bottom member.

4. The reel based closure device of claim 1 , wherein the channel of the bottom member is a U-shaped channel, and wherein the U-shaped channel extends from a first side of the bottom member to a second side of the bottom member.

5. The reel based closure device of claim 4 , wherein opposing sides of the U-shaped channel have an arcuate or curved shape.

6. The reel based closure device of claim 1 , wherein the channel is made of a material that frictionally engages with the tension member.

7. The reel based closure device of claim 1 , wherein the reel based closure device is operable with a lace guide to route the tension member from the housing component to the channel of the bottom member.
